Pizza Facts

In ancient Greece, the Greeks covered their bread with oils, herbs, and cheese, which some attribute to the beginning of the pizza.

In Byzantine Greek, the word was spelled “πίτα,” pita, meaning pie.

The Romans developed a pastry with a sheet of dough topped with cheese and honey, then flavored with bay leaves.

The modern pizza had its beginning in Italy as the Neapolitan flatbread.

The original pizza used only mozzarella cheese, mainly the highest quality buffalo mozzarella variant. It was produced in the surroundings of Naples.

An estimated 2 billion pounds of pizza cheese was produced in the United States in 1997.

The first United States pizza establishment opened in New York’s Little Italy in 1905.

October 11th

Celebrated History

1811 Invented by John Stevens, the first steam-powered ferry boat begins operations between NYC and Hoboken, NJ.

1881 The Scotland-born inventor immigrated to the Dakota Territory and received U.S. Patent No. 248,179 helping to revolutionize the photography world. At the same time, George Eastman was developing his camera business and bought the rights to Houston’s patent for roll-film.

1887 Dorr Eugene Felt patents the first accurate and practical adding machine, patent No. 371496

1890 The heritage organization, Daughters of the American Revolution (DAR), is founded.

1910 At an event held at Kinloch Field in St. Louis, MO, pilot Arch Hoxsey invites former U.S. President Theodore Roosevelt to join him in a short flight. Despite being surprised by the invitation, the adventurous colonel accepts. He flew with Hoxsey in a plane built by the Wright brothers and the quick spin around the sky lasted only 4 minutes.

1958 NASA launches Pioneer 1, its first space probe. However, the spacecraft fails to reach a stable orbit.

1968 NASA launches its first successful manned mission of the Apollo space program from Cape Kennedy.

1975 The comedy sketch show, Saturday Night Live, launches on NBC. Created by Lorne Michaels the show has brought such memorable characters as Gumby, The Church Lady, Wayne Campbell and Garth Algar, Roseanne Roseannadanna, Stuart Smalley, Hans and Franz, and Beldar Conehead.

1984 Aboard the Space Shuttle Challenger, astronaut Kathryn D. Sullivan becomes the first American woman to perform a spacewalk.

October 11th Celebrated Birthdays George Williams – 1821 In 1844. the English philanthropist and businessman founded the Young Men’s Christian Association.

Henry John Heinz – 1844 Condiments became the businessman’s billion-dollar idea. It all started with horseradish in Pittsburgh, PA, and led to 57 varieties that we still enjoy today.

Eleanor Roosevelt – 1884 As the 34th First Lady of the United States, Eleanor Roosevelt was a force to be reckoned with. Even before the election of Franklin D. Roosevelt, Mrs. Roosevelt was active in the American Red Cross and supported the League of Women Voters. During her term in the White House, she did more than greet guests and entertain. She was an outspoken advocate for civil liberties and often spoke publicly. Follow the President’s death, she served as a spokeswoman in the United Nations.

Harriet Boyd Hawes – 1888 As an archaeologist, Boyd gained recognition for her discovery at Gournia. Along with her discovery, she became the first archaeologist to completely excavate an Early Bronze Age Minoan site.

Dan Evins – 1935 In 1969, the businessman founded Cracker Barrel Old Country Store.

MC Lyte – 1970 Born Lana Michele Moorer, the Grammy-nominated rapper became the first woman rapper to release a solo album.
